About Mahadev Bartan Bhandar – Housewares & Supplies in Ajmer
Mahadev Bartan Bhandar is our little shop in Nala Bazar. If you are looking for stainless steel pots, pans, or traditional brass items, this is where we keep them all. Nala Bazar is a very old and tight street, so the shop feels even more crowded than it actually is. We have stacks of plates and tiffin boxes reaching almost to the ceiling. When someone moves a pile of buckets, you can hear the clanging of metal all the way down the street. It’s a noisy place but we are used to the sound by now. People come here when they are setting up a new kitchen or when there is a big wedding in the family. We sell everything from small spoons to big cooking vessels used for cooking feasts. The floor is mostly covered with boxes that just arrived from the manufacturers. We don't have much room to walk around, but we manage to find whatever the customer asks for in the back. The light inside isn't very bright, but the shine from the new steel and copper makes up for it. Nala Bazar is always crowded with shoppers and cows, and we fit right in with the rest of the old stores. We don't use any fancy sales tactics or posters. We just show the items, tell the price, and wrap them up in old newspapers with some string. It’s a traditional way of doing things that hasn't changed much over time. We’ve been in this spot for years and the daily routine stays pretty much the same for us.
